Optional excursion “JEWELS OF CONSTANTINOPLE” (includes lunch at a traditional restaurant): Departure approx. at 08:00 (time to be confirmed by the guide) for a tour of the historic center of the city, where you will see remnants from the various empires that shaped modern Istanbul: the Roman Hippodrome, center of social life in Constantinople for centuries, where you can also see the Obelisk of Theodosius, the Obelisk of Constantine, and the German Fountain; the Blue Mosque, with over 20,000 hand-made ceramic tiles brought from Iznik; enjoy a panoramic view of Hagia Sophia, built in 537 as an architectural wonder that has served as a church, mosque, and museum. From the outside, the structure impresses with its enormous dome, an astonishing technical achievement at the time and still one of the largest domes in the world. Continue with the majestic Topkapi Palace, home to Ottoman sultans for over 400 years, where we will visit the beautiful royal gardens, the kitchens, and the rooms of the royal treasures. Discover the mysterious Harem, where the sultan’s wives and children lived, famous for its luxurious decoration.
We continue to the Aya Irini Church, a Byzantine church that did not become a mosque, and end our tour at the Grand Bazaar, one of the largest and oldest covered markets in the world where bargaining is a tradition. Return to the hotel. Accommodation.

Departure approx. at 06:00 (time to be confirmed by the guide) to Pamukkale to visit ancient Hierapolis and the Cotton Castle, a true natural wonder, with giant waterfalls, stalactites, and natural pools. The name "Hierapolis" comes from Greek and means "sacred city", referring to the numerous temples and religious sites that existed in the city. One of Hierapolis' most notable features was its famous theater, which could hold thousands of spectators and is still largely preserved today. The city gained recognition as a popular spa and healing destination due to its natural thermal waters and white limestone pools. These mineral-rich waters created impressive natural terraces and waterfalls known as "Pamukkale", which means "cotton castle" in Turkish. Pamukkale and Hierapolis are both listed as UNESCO World Heritage Sites due to their historical significance and natural beauty. Breakfast. Departure approx. at 08:00 (time to be confirmed by the guide) to visit the House of Mary, located on a nearby hill. This place is revered as the final home of the mother of Jesus, who, according to Christian tradition, spent her last years in Ephesus under the care of the apostle John. Today, the house is an important pilgrimage site for both Christians and Muslims, who consider it a sacred site. We will pass through Selçuk for a panoramic visit of the city with its rich history, appreciating the Ottoman castle, the Basilica of St. John, and the Temple of Artemis, which has made Ephesus an important religious and cultural center of antiquity.
